To move to Seattle, WA, you typically need $5,250 upfront. Moving with $5,000 in savings is likely not enough to cover the median first month's rent ($2,150), security deposits ($2,150), and moving logistics.

Market pressure signal: median household income is $121,984. Median annual rent is about 19.7% of median household income. 33.8% of renter households spend 35%+ of income on rent.

Tenant Rights & Law
Landlords must provide 180 days' notice for hikes; pet deposits are capped at 25% of one month's rent.

How much should I save before moving to Seattle?
We recommend saving at least 3x the monthly rent plus $2,000 for moving expenses. For Seattle, that's roughly $8,450.
What is a local tip for renting in Seattle?
Seattle's 'First-in-Time' law helps those with lower credit if they are the first qualified applicant.
When is the best time to move to Seattle?
Peak season is March-October; winter moves (Nov-Feb) yield the best rent concessions.
How stretched is rent vs income in Seattle?
ACS data indicates the annual rent-to-income ratio is roughly 19.7%, which we classify as elevated pressure.
What are the typical upfront costs for a rental in Seattle?
Usually, you'll need the first month's rent, a security deposit, and moving logistics. Total estimate: $5,250.
